How Do You Get The Most Out Of The Mariners Museum Of Newport News, Virginia?
The Virginia Peninsula, which includes the city of Newport News, is rich in culture and maritime history. It is, therefore, fitting that the city houses the Mariner’s Museum, one of the biggest and best museums of its type to be found anywhere in the world. With more than 50,000 square feet of space, the museum is able to hold a myriad of important mariner artifacts. From model ships, instruments once used by sailors, boat figureheads, paintings, prints, photos and more, there is something for everyone at the Mariner’s Museum. Visit a full-scale replica of one the most famous ships of all time – The Monitor. Go into the fray yourself in the ship’s battle theatre to see what really took place during that famous battle. Listen to a sailor re-enact a page out of the ship’s history. Tour the area where skilled workers continue to try and conserve the remaining pieces of the ship and its artifacts.
